18 Bible Verses about Perseverance
Most Relevant Verses
And not only so, but we are actually exulting also even in our troubles; for we know that trouble works fortitude, and fortitude character, and character, hope??5 a hope which never disappoints us. For through the Holy Spirit who has given to us, the "brimming river of the love of God" has overflowed in our hearts.
Blessed is the man who endures temptation; for when he has stood the test he will receive the crown of life which the Lord has promised to those who love him.
Continue to pray at all times, with all prayer and supplication in the Spirit, and watching for it with all perseverance and supplication for all saints;
And let us not be weary in well-doing, for in due season we shall reap if we faint not.
For this very reason do your best to add to your faith manliness, and to manliness knowledge, and to knowledge self-control, and to self-control stedfastness, and to stedfastness piety,
If we endure suffering, we shall also reign with him. If we disown him, he too will disown us.
It knows how to be silent, it is trustful, hopeful, patient, enduring.
Hold fast the pattern of sound teaching you have heard from me in faith and love which is in Christ Jesus. Guard the glorious trust which has been committed to you by the aid of the Holy Spirit who makes his home in us.
For this reason from the day I heard of it I have never ceased to pray for you, asking God to fill you with the knowledge of his will with every kind of wisdom and spiritual insight;
For you need stedfastness, so that after having done the will of God, you may receive the promise,
"serving the Lord with all lowliness of mind, and with tears, and amid trials that befell me through the plots of the Jews.
I am ever pressing on toward the goal, for the prize of God's heavenward call in Christ Jesus.
Keep contending in the noble contest of the faith; seize hold on eternal life, to which you were called when you confessed the good confession in the presence of many witnesses.
Seeing then that we are encircled with this great cloud of witnesses, let us also lay aside every weight, and the sin that clings about us. Let us run with patience the race that is set before us, looking unto Jesus, the pioneer and perfecter of our faith, who for the joy that was set before him endured a cross, despising shame, and has now taken his seat at the right hand of the throne of God.
Rejoice in hope; be patient under affliction; continue stedfast in prayer.
I am coming quickly. Hold fast what you have, that no one may take your crown.
